Evergreen Health, the first hospital in the United States to be recognized as a Baby-Friendly Hospital, is seeking an experienced RN to join our team as an Assistant Nurse Manager – Postpartum in the Family Maternity Center. Evergreen Health is an integrated two-hospital healthcare system offering a breadth of services and programs that is among the most comprehensive in the region.
Formed in 1972 as a public hospital district, we now serve nearly 850,000 residents of our service area in north King and south Snohomish counties, with medical facilities located throughout the area for easy access. Evergreen Health has been recognized with many honors and awards, including recognition by Health grades as one of America's 50 Best Hospitals (2021).
Under general direction by the Women’s & Children’s Director and Clinical Nurse Manager, the Assistant Nurse Manager (ANM) utilizes the nursing process to prescribe, prioritize, delegate, and provide safe, therapeutic allocation of nursing resources to patients/families. Makes independent judgments, decisions, and takes action regarding a wide range of routine and complex staffing and unit workflow issues. Collaborates with appropriate disciplines to coordinate continuity of patient care from admission through discharge in support of the medical and nursing plans of care.
